what is the volume of a rectangular prism length 12ft height 14ft width 17ft

Answer:  2,856 ft³ .
_____________________
Volume of a rectangle prism = BASE AREA * height ;

The "base area" is the area of the rectangle:

(Area = length  width; or, "L * w").
_______________________________________________
So, volume of a rectangular prism = L * w * h  ;  h = height ;
_________________________________________
  V = L * w * h  = 12 ft * 17 ft. * 14 ft =  2,856 ft³
